Bonda, Buddha have no faith in police!

Bonda, Buddha have no faith in police!

When YSR Congress party president Y S Jagan Mohan Reddy refuse to cooperate with the police and depose before them with regard to a knife attack on him at Visakhapatnam airport in September 2018 stating that he had no faith in the integrity of the Andhra Pradesh police, the Telugu Desam Party leaders raised a hue and cry.

The then TDP government led by N Chandrababu Naidu took strong exception to Jagan’s statement, saying the YSRC chief was insulting the police who toiled day and night to maintain law and order.

But now, the scene has reversed. Naidu himself has been accusing the state police of enforcing a draconian rule in the state and Director General of Police Gautam Sawang of being a puppet in the hands of the Jagan Mohan Reddy government.

Naidu wondered how a murder case accused could be given station bail so that he could file nomination as municipal chairman.

On Tuesday, TDP leaders Buddha Venkanna and Bonda Umamaheshwar Rao turned down the notices issued by Guntur police to depose before them with regard to the alleged attack on them at Macherla.

The TDP leaders made it clear that they had no faith in Guntur police who had remained silent spectators when the YSRC leaders were assaulting them. This was despite the fact that they were given protection by local deputy superintendent of police who whisked them to safety.

Guntur range Inspector general of police J Prabhakar Rao said if the TDP leaders had any objections to come before the Guntur police, the investigation officer himself would go to them personally to take their version.

“We have nothing to do with the police parties. We shall protect the law and order in the state under any circumstances,” Prabhakar Rao said.
